Ghana records GH¢148.3bn trade surplus in 2025 as gold dominates exports

5 billion), more than three times the surplus recorded in 2024, driven largely by gold exports and expanding trade relations across global markets.

The latest Annual International Merchandise Trade Statistics Report released by the Ghana Statistical Service (GSS) showed that the country's total trade value reached GH¢654.4 billion and accounting for nearly 63 percent of the country's total export earnings in 2025.
